The Girl From The Balcony

As I walk home like every other night,
I can see your beauty from a distance,
Young and beautiful as you watch the moon,
Your eyes sparkle just like the stars at night,
You are like a dream in the pale moonlight,
Hair like gossamer to my eyes’ delight,
You give me repose from a hard day’s plight
And then all of a sudden a man came,
He hugged her tightly from the back she smiled,
I suddenly felt pain inside my chest,
My balcony girl how come I’m down here,
I regret the day I gave you my heart,
And the most painful thing is forever,
You will always be my balcony girl.
